Need help with Racoon Baby!

SQ fluids could be helpful, and if its still on milk only, depending on its age, it may still need manual stimulation each time it eats for bowel care. Do you have any idea of its age? My pet racoon was eons ago before they were outlawed over rabies concerns. The milk was soaked with good quality cat food for feedings when it was time to switch over to some solids. I've raised 3. With that being said- I've also sent several on to that big cottonwood tree in the sky. Kitten formula is fine. Try giving him some kitten chow - just a few pieces at first and see how he tolerates it. Here in Nebraska you need a permit to keep them. they never ever loose the need to kill so keep that in mind. No matter how cute - they still grow up to be killers and can do a lot of damage in a short period of time.

Good luck - btw- the funny little noises are totally normal- and can be pretty endearing and sweet.
